How to Form the Plural of "viewing"

This noun follows the standard English plural rule: simply add -s to the singular form.

About the plural form of viewing

The word viewing follows the standard English pluralization rule. When forming the plural, viewing becomes viewings. This follows the Standard -s pattern, which is one of the most common plural rules in English.

Understanding why viewing becomes viewings helps with spelling and pronunciation. This noun follows the standard English plural rule: simply add -s to the singular form.

When using viewings in writing, remember that it functions as a plural noun in sentences. It pairs with plural verbs and pronouns. For example: "The viewings are ready" (not "is ready"). This subject-verb agreement is essential for grammatical correctness.
